Post by Caihlem January 4th 2008, 7:28 pm

You can add any color to a message tag, provided you know it's name Smile

There are two ways of getting a color:
> Some colors have names
=> ex red, blue, cyan etc
> Using hex codes, which is simply a six letter/number code

Use this link, it has all the named colors and can give them in hex codes to Smile

Post by Caihlem January 4th 2008, 8:31 pm

To post in HTML, it's a little bit different Smile

HTML works, under the condition it's recognised and accepted, to do that:
> Admin Panel => Users & Groups=> User Settings => Allow HTML
> NavBar => Profile => Preferences => Allow HTML
>In the post, make sur the Disallow HTML isn't ticked Wink

Then all HTML should work Smile
